[0044]FIG. 1 shows a vehicle system according to the invention, wherein a mission module 1 is provided which can be introduced into a functional position either into a vehicle provided therefor or into a container 3. Here, the mission module 1 can be received in the container 3 or can be placed on the container 3. Also possible is a partial reception in the container 3 in which the mission module 1 projects out of the container 3 at least in certain regions.

[0045]The present mission module 1 has a top 2 which, upon introduction into the container 3, likewise forms the top of the container 3. The container 3 without mission module 1 has no top and is thus designed to be open in the direction of the top. In FIG. 1, the introduced mission module 1 in its functional position projects out of the container 3. The container 3 is otherwise closed by means of walls 5. However, these walls 5 can also have load-through means or windows.

Abstract

A vehicle system having a driving module, at least one mission module and at least one container. The driving module has a receptacle which can receive at least one aforementioned mission module. As a result of the receiving possibility, various mission modules can be received, depending on requirement. Thus, the mission is built up modularly in the same driving module. The container is configured to be box-shaped and closed on all sides by walls, with the exception of the top. Furthermore, the mission module is configured to be open on all sides, with the exception of the top, and the top of the mission module is designed to be closed by a wall. As a result, a modular mission module is produced, which can optionally be received in a container or in the receptacle in the driving module.

[0001]This nonprovisional application is a continuation of International Application No. PCT / EP2019 / 063609, which was filed on May 27, 2019, and which claims priority to German Patent Application No. 20 2018 103 225.9, which was filed in Germany on Jun. 8, 2018, and which are both herein incorporated by referenceBACKGROUND OF THE INVENTIONField of the Invention[0002]The present invention relates to a vehicle system having a driving module and a mission module. Such modularly built-up vehicle systems are then used when different vehicles having different equipment are built up on the same vehicle chassis. In this case, a corresponding mission-specific mission module is placed on a driving module in order to complete the vehicle.[0003]By virtue of this modular design, there is no need for the vehicle to be specially built up from the bottom up, but a common driving module and various mission modules can be produced.
